What is Anastrozole?

Anastrozole is a safe and effective drug that helps fight some types of breast cancer in women post menopause. It belongs to a type of class of medications known as non-steroidal aromatase inhibitors. It is specifically helpful in blocking aromatase, which is an enzyme that produces estrogen.

download (1)The drug helps in decreasing the size of a tumor and also delays the growth of certain tumors by decreasing the estrogen amount the body produces. Many kinds of breast cancer cells require estrogen to grow, and anastrozole’s anti-estrogen effects are particularly beneficial.

Why is Anastrozole Prescribed?

The drug is used along with anti-cancer treatments, such as radiation or surgery to address:

  • The early stages of breast cancer in postmenopausal women
  • Breast cancer that has spread deep inside the breast or to other parts of the body
  • Breast cancer that has become worse after the patient has been put on tamoxifen

How Should Anastrozole Be Used?

The drug comes in a tablet form that can be taken orally. It is generally taken by mouth once in a day, with or without food. Once a woman starts on anastrozole, she should have it around the same time each day. Those who take the tablet should read and follow the prescription label directions carefully. A patient should ask their medical practitioner or health care provider for advice if there is confusion about any instruction mentioned on the label.

It is of utmost importance to take the drug exactly as it has been directed. People should not take less or more than the dosage number advised by the doctor. Patients should take the drug even if they are feeling fine. Anastrozole should not be stopped without first consulting the medical practitioner.

How does it work?

The drug decreases the amount of estrogen produced by the body. Estrogen and progesterone, which are female sex hormones, help in stimulating the growth of many breast cancers. The growth of cancer cells in the breast can be stopped or retarded by lowering the estrogen level.

Anastrozole wards off a process known as aromatization, which turns the sex hormones known as androgens into estrogens. The process takes place primarily in the skin, muscle, and the fatty tissues that need the enzyme called aromatase.

When should a woman take Anastrozole?

Patients should have anastrozole one time in a day. They should also try to have it at the same time daily. Going on anastrozole is a long-term treatment and those who start on the drug must continue to take it for several years.

Tests during Treatment

A medical practitioner will conduct a blood test before prescribing treatment with anastrozole. Blood tests are also conducted during the course of the treatment to check the blood cell levels and other substances in the blood.
